Whew thats a mouth full. This is an independent bottling via Douglas Laings "Old Particular" line for K&L Wines in California. It is bottled as cask strength and is NCA | NCF.

House Review
Nose:
Yeasty, bread-y. Dole fruit syrup. Faint salinity. Sweet butter cream. Mildly lactic, milkiness.
Taste:
Medium mouth feel, honey, yeasty dough, pepper. Faint smoke. Mild heat, vanilla cream, more Dole fruit syrup (think fruit cocktail).
Finish:
Long, peppery, lots of sweet cream. Astringency grows, rubbery essence. Faintly bitter.
Overall:
This was really great, but began to fall apart in the finish. It was a little harsh. That said, still enjoyable, for the most part.
